
Learning Support Educator
2 weeks ago
Learning Support teachers are to ensure children with mild learning difficulties achieve maximum proficiency in literacy and numeracy before leaving the pre-school setting for either mainstream primary school or a SPEd school. Learning support educators focus on the provision of supplementary teaching to children who require additional help. They work with children in groups or one-to-one, either in the classroom or through the scheduled Learning support packages (Literacy, Language, Fine Motor & Social Skill Group) for the children identified, in-class support for children in the DS Programme and plan for progressive strategies for children enrolled in EIPIC.
The Learning Support Educator also follow thru with identifying the developmental needs of the child during screening by conducting both standardised (e.g. for general development and literacy) and non-standardised assessments (e.g. observations and child's work samples). LSEds also collaborate with key stakeholders to support and equip parents and teachers with the strategies to help and empower them and the children under their care.
